The types of properties that typically require garage door spring repair or replacement include residential homes, especially those with attached garages. These can range from single-family houses to multi-unit residential buildings. The size and weight of the garage doors on these properties often determine the type of springs used, with extension springs and torsion springs being the most common. Larger or heavier garage doors, such as those found on multi-car garages or custom-built homes, may require more robust spring systems. How do I know if my garage door spring needs repair or replacement? Signs include the door not opening fully, making loud noises, or the spring visibly breaking or becoming worn. A service provider can assess the condition of the spring and recommend appropriate repair or replacement options.

What types of garage door springs are typically replaced by service providers? Most repair professionals work with torsion springs and extension springs, which are the most common types used in residential garage doors. They can determine the best type for your door’s setup.

Can a garage door spring be repaired instead of replaced? In many cases, garage door springs are replaced rather than repaired, as repairs are often temporary or not feasible due to safety concerns. Local contractors can advise on the most reliable solution for your situation.

What safety precautions do professionals take during spring repair or replacement? Service providers follow safety protocols to handle high-tension springs carefully, using specialized tools and techniques to prevent injury during the repair or replacement process.
